G707.1] BRONZE FIGURE OF PRAJNAPARAMITA
KHMER, ANGKOR WAT STYLE
LATE 12TH CENTURY
H. 18.5 CMS, 7 ¼ INS
A rare and extensively gilded figure of Prajnaparamita, the Buddhist Goddess of Transcendent Wisdom, with a soft serene expression beneath a diadem and conical chignon, holding her identifying attributes, a lotus in her right hand and a book in her left, wearing elaborate jewellery and a tight, ankle-length ornamented sampot tied at the waist.
For a related figure, also extensively gilded, see cat. No. 4 in P. Krairiksh, Khmer Bronzes: A Selection from the Suan Phka Tevoda Collection, Lugano: Corner Bank Ltd, 1982.
